Warning Signs You Need Pool Leak Water Removal
Catching a pool leak early can save you thousands of dollars in damage and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ell around your pool, it could be a sign of a leak. Don’t ignore it; it could be a sign of a bigger problem.
Unexplained Water Loss
If you notice your pool water level is lower than usual, it could be a sign of a leak. Check your pool regularly to catch any unusual water loss.
Water Damage to Surrounding Areas
If you notice water damage to surrounding areas, such as your deck or patio, it could be a sign of a leak. Don’t wait until it’s too late.
Increased Water Bills
If you notice an increase in your water bills, it could be a sign of a leak. Check your pool regularly to catch any unusual water loss.
Cracks in the Pool Shell
If you notice cracks in the pool shell, it could be a sign of a leak. Don’t ignore it; it could be a sign of a bigger problem.
Water Stains on the Surrounding Area
If you notice water stains on the surrounding area, it could be a sign of a leak. Don’t ignore it; it could be a sign of a bigger problem.

Pool Leak Water Removal Cost In Indian Trail, NC
The cost of pool le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Indian Trail, NC. Prices can range from $500 to $2,500 or more.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Small leak repair | $500 – $1,000 | The size of the leak and the materials needed to repair it. |
| Large leak repair | $1,000 – $2,500 | The size of the leak and the materials needed to repair it. |
| Pool piping repair | $1,000 – $2,000 | The size of the leak and the materials needed to repair it. |
| Water damage restoration |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the materials needed to restore it. |
| Musty odor removal | $200 – $500 | The severity of the odor and the materials needed to remove it. |
| Unexplained water loss investigation | $100 – $200 | The complexity of the investigation and the materials needed to complete it. |

Q: What causes pool leaks?
A: Pool leaks can be caused by a variety of factors, including worn-out seals, cracks in the pool shell, and damaged pool piping. Regular maintenance can help prevent pool leaks. Our technicians are trained to identify the source of the leak and provide a customized solution.
Q: How do I prevent pool leaks?
A: Regular maintenance is key to preventing pool leaks. Check your pool regularly for signs of leaks. Make sure to inspect the pool shell, piping, and equipment for any signs of damage or wear.
